Honor Magic 9 Pro Max Leaked: Two 200 MP Cameras and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 2 on the Way

Honor Magic 9 Pro Max leaked with two 200 MP cameras and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 2 processor. All the details of the new flagship that will change the rules in mobile photography are in our news.

Honor is preparing to push the limits with its new flagship series. According to the latest leaked reports, the company is starting a new revolution in mobile photography with its ultra-high-end model, which will be called “Magic 9 Pro Max”. The most striking feature of the device is that it will include two 200 Megapixel resolution sensors in the rear camera setup.

On the hardware side, the model, which is expected to be powered by Qualcomm’s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 2 processor, which has not been introduced yet and is described as a performance monster, intimidates its competitors with both speed and imaging capabilities.

  • Honor Magic 9 Pro Max, a world first, uses 200 MP resolution sensors in both the main camera and the periscope telephoto camera.

  • The device promises high performance with its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 2 (Gen 6 architecture-based) processor, which goes through Qualcomm’s new generation 3nm production process.

  • On the screen side, a new generation OLED panel, curved on all sides, with 2K resolution and 144Hz refresh rate, is offered to users.

The 200 MP Era in Mobile Photography: Dual Giant Sensors

Honor always displays a camera-focused vision with its Magic series. However, with Magic 9 Pro Max, this vision is taken much further. According to leaks, the main camera of the device offers a huge sensor area that maximizes low-light performance.

The real surprise comes on the periscope lens side. Telephoto lenses, which generally remain at 50 MP or 64 MP levels, are replaced by a 200 MP resolution monster in this model.

This setup allows users to take lossless and incredibly detailed photos even from great distances. This hardware, combined with the artificial intelligence-supported image processing engine (Image Engine), promises a professional experience with 8K 60 FPS shooting support on the video side.

The presence of the optical image stabilization (OIS) system on both sensors minimizes the shakes that may occur during shooting.

Pure Power with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 2

On the performance side, the Honor Magic 9 Pro Max is equipped with Qualcomm’s latest chipset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 2. This processor includes serious improvements in both energy efficiency and raw processing power compared to the previous generation.

It is stated that the device is supported by a new cooling system that eliminates heating problems, especially in gaming performance and multitasking management.

The technical specifications list of the device is not limited to just the processor. In addition to 16 GB and 24 GB RAM options, data transfer speeds reach record levels with UFS 4.1 storage up to 1 TB. This hardware infrastructure, combined with Honor’s MagicOS interface, offers a smooth and lag-free user experience.

Screen and Design Details

Honor is also making radical changes in its design language. Magic 9 Pro Max comes with a new OLED panel called “E7” series. This screen not only offers high brightness values, but also has high PWM dimming technology that protects eye health.

This panel, which can reach 5000 nits peak brightness, promises perfect visibility even under direct sunlight.

The mixture of titanium and aviation grade aluminum used in the outer body of the device balances the weight while increasing durability. The aesthetic structure of the camera island on the back reinforces the “Premium” feeling of the device. In addition, it does not let the user down on the durability side with its IP68 water and dust resistance certification.

Battery and Fast Charging Technology

Designed with intensive usage scenarios in mind, the model comes with a silicon-carbon battery with a capacity of 5600 mAh. This battery technology is thinner than traditional lithium-ion batteries and offers greater energy density.

With 120W wired fast charging and 80W wireless fast charging support, fully charging the phone takes about 25-30 minutes.

Honor Magic 9 Pro Max is on its way to becoming not just a smartphone, but also a professional camera and game console hybrid that you can carry in your pocket. Details about the device are expected to become clear as the launch date approaches.
